46 teams coming for 17U Midwest Elite tourney

June 30, 2022 | Angela Jordan

2021-PG-Field-Action

Warm weather. Good baseball. Long holiday weekend.

Those are the ingredients for the 17U WWBA Midwest Elite Championships at Prospect Meadows this weekend. After an explosion of 72 teams last Thursday through Sunday, the stage is set for Prospect Meadows’ largest July 4th weekend tournament to date. This week’s event which starts on Friday and runs through Sunday, will include 46 teams from nine states competing for the top prize before heading home for the 4th of July on Monday.

There are 25 teams from Illinois, giving the Land of Lincoln more than 50% of the entries. There are seven teams from Minnesota, five from Missouri, three from Michigan, two from Wisconsin and one apiece from Arkansas, Indiana, Tennessee and Kansas.

This is the busiest stretch of events ever at Prospect Meadows, with nearly 500 teams from 17 states visiting in June and July alone. All told, approximately 18,000 people will be visiting during these two months.

The 17U WWBA Midwest Elite Championships are sponsored by Perfect Game.
